ZIP code 13746 covers 71.9 square miles in Chenango Forks, Broome County, New York (a standard USPS delivery area), with a modest 2,539 residents on file, a density of 35 people per square mile, in the New York time zone.
ZIP 13746 reports a modest median household income of $62,993 (32% below the average New York ZIP), while per-capita income is $38,841. The poverty rate is 15.2%, with unemployment at 1.7%; those measures add context to the income figure. Home values sit below the statewide ZIP benchmark: the median is $128,000 (66% below the average New York ZIP), and median rent is $796; owner occupancy is 86.2%.
Educational attainment sits below the national norm: 18.9%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, the median age is 53.2, and the average commute is 23 minutes. What county is ZIP code 13746 in?
ZIP code 13746 (Chenango Forks) is located in Broome County, New York. Broome County contains multiple ZIP codes, see the full list at /counties/broome-ny.
What is the population of ZIP code 13746?
ZIP code 13746 in Chenango Forks, NY has a population of 2,539 according to the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ates.
What is the median household income in ZIP 13746?
The median household income in ZIP 13746 is $62,993, which is 17% below the national average of $76,288.
What is the average home value in ZIP 13746?
The median home value in ZIP 13746 is $128,000, which is 54% below the national average of $278,155.
What is the demographic makeup of ZIP 13746?
The largest racial group in ZIP 13746 is White at 88.8%. Hispanic or Latino residents make up 2.2% of the population.
How many businesses are in ZIP code 13746?
ZIP code 13746 has 20 business establishments employing approximately 156 people, according to Census Bureau ZIP Code Business Patterns (ZBP) 2023 data.
What are the main industries in ZIP code 13746?
The top industries by establishment count in ZIP 13746 are: Construction (8), Retail trade (5), Accommodation and food services (3). There are 3 industry sectors represented in total.
What is the education level in ZIP code 13746?
In ZIP code 13746, 69.8% of residents aged 25+ have a high school diploma or higher, and 18.9% hold a bachelor's degree or higher. These figures come from the Census Bureau ACS 5-Year Estimates (2023).
What is the average commute time in ZIP 13746?
The mean commute time for workers in ZIP code 13746 is 23.1 minutes according to Census ACS data. The national average is roughly 26 minutes, so commuters here spend less time traveling to work than typical.
What percentage of residents own vs. rent in ZIP 13746?
In ZIP code 13746, approximately 86.2% of occupied housing units are owner-occupied and 13.8% are renter-occupied, based on Census ACS 2023 data.
What is the poverty rate in ZIP code 13746?
The poverty rate in ZIP code 13746 is 15.2% according to Census Bureau ACS 2023 estimates. This measures the percentage of the population living below the federal poverty threshold.
